Vice President Mid-Corporate Sports Relationship Manager

$191,000–$305,000 year

HybridNew York City, New York, United States

Full TimeSenior LevelEnterprise

Job Summary

Lead structuring, modification, and renewal of complex loans and industry-specific solutions for professional sports clients by analyzing financials, presenting to stakeholders, and coordinating with internal partners.
